The pyramids of Egypt have survived for 4,500 years, despite the more recent waves of tourists and camel-entrepreneurs encircling these magnificent feats of architecture. Now, for a brief three-week period, contemporary art will also share space on the Giza Plateau with a ring of 10 site-specific art projects in the exhibition, “Forever is Now,” curated by Simon Watson and organized by Art D’Égypte. Art D’Égypte, founded in 2016 by the Alexandria-born French-Egyptian arts consultant Nadine Abdel Ghaffar, has a track record of inserting contemporary art into historic sites in Cairo and creating a dialogue between past and present. Published on July 16, 2026 Soneva Despite their sun-drenched status as a tourism destination for the past 50 years, the Maldives haven’t been on U.S. travelers’ vacation radar for that long. The archipelago nation has made up for that in the last decade or so with a near-constant stream of new eye-catching resorts and what may arguably be the world’s best hospitality. Every major hotel brand in the world has built a bungalow in the sand—or over the water. To date, more than 180 resorts dot the Maldives’ lush atolls.
